Hi team,

Before I hand off the 3.2 release, please note the humidity sensor drift reported on Verdana controllers in the Elmbrook trial site. Drift exceeds 4% after roughly ten days of continuous operation; firmware 3.2.1 adds an automatic recalibration cycle every 72 hours. Support should advise growers to install 3.2.1 and trigger a manual recalibration once. The hotfix bundle must be verified before distribution, so I'm including the signing key used for the 3.2.1 packages below.

release key, fahof-yagap: bky3_m5d

Heads up: the thumbnail generation queue in Snapfern has been backing up whenever uploads spike past ~200/min. The worker pool drains fine, but retries pile onto the same shard, so you'll see duplicate render jobs in the logs. Before approving the fix in the resize-worker branch, double-check the dedupe key logic. If anything looks off or you want context on the shard config, just reach out.

billing contact of fajog-fafop = fraox.istdor@nelvrosys.corp

# Pagination config — Lanternfish Public API
#
# Welcome aboard. All list endpoints are cursor-paginated; offset params
# were removed in v3. PAGE_SIZE_DEFAULT=25 and PAGE_SIZE_MAX=100 are hard
# caps enforced at the gateway, not per-route. Cursors are opaque — never
# parse them client-side or in tests. Raising PAGE_SIZE_MAX needs a perf
# review first. Cursors are signed before leaving the service, and the
# signing secret is set on the line directly below.

vault entry, yagef-bahop: COURIER_KEY29=5cc62eb51255862256337c33c5be9

When the FeedLark validator job fails on CI with intermittent XML parse errors, check the fixture cache first. The Quillbranch runner occasionally serves a truncated copy of the sample feeds; clearing the workspace before retry resolves it in most cases. Do not bump the parser timeout — that only masks the truncation. If the failure persists after two clean retries, capture the run's trace token, which appears below.

session token of yaguf-kafog = htk21_a1ec3c47c7be1708a98a7